WebSwing pricing is a pricing mechanism used by mutual funds to adjust the net asset value (NAV) of the fund to reflect the impact of large investor flows. ... WebSwing pricing would apply only to the extent that a fund has net redemptions for a particular “pricing period,” that is, the trading period during which an order to purchase or sell fund shares must be received to be priced at the next computed NAV.
